The Medical Assistant (MA) provides medical assistance under the direction of a physician or other licensed provider. This position performs select duties for the promotion of health in the care of patients and delivers care according to practice protocols and procedures.
Responsibilities- Cleans, prepares and stocks supplies in exam rooms.
- Obtains vital signs, patient history and maintains accurate and prompt charting in the patient’s record.
- Performs clinical skills, such as phlebotomy, electrocardiography (EKGs), point‑of‑care testing and injections.
- Triage calls, provide test and lab results to patients and present relevant information to provider with correct medical terminology.
